Company Description
The Official Youth Foundation (FOJ) aims to promote the psycho-social development of children, adolescents, and young people in difficulty, in collaboration with parents and partner institutions. Bound by a service contract with the State of Geneva, the FOJ is committed to the protection and defense of the interests of the child.
Serving the families of the canton, it operates through four main areas of action: child welfare , emergency reception , family support and preparation for autonomy .
To fulfill its mission, the FOJ manages more than 40 facilities across the Canton of Geneva and has over 500 places for minors and young adults, offering an educational outreach service at the families' homes.
